Back to all posts
CRO

Shopify Conversion Funnel Analysis: Where Are You Losing Buyers?

A practical method to analyze Shopify funnel drop-offs from product view to payment completion and prioritize high-impact tests.

What we keep seeing in Shopify CRO work is this: teams say “conversion is down” but do not isolate the exact step where loss begins. Without funnel-level diagnosis, optimization effort gets spread too widely.

Funnel analysis should measure transition quality across each stage, not only top-line conversion.

Funnel analytics visual representing Shopify step-by-step conversion tracking.

Table of Contents

Core funnel stages to track

  • Session
  • Product detail view
  • Add to cart
  • Begin checkout
  • Purchase

Break transitions by device, channel, and new vs returning customer.

How to read drop-off by stage

Session -> Product view weak

Usually a landing-intent mismatch, navigation friction, or collection discovery issue.

Product view -> Add to cart weak

Commonly offer clarity, variant friction, pricing confidence, or media trust issues.

Cart -> Begin checkout weak

Often caused by surprise cost visibility, CTA ambiguity, or low trust.

Begin checkout -> Purchase weak

Payment UX issues, mobile input friction, or trust gaps are typical drivers.

In one anonymous audit, the team assumed the PDP was the problem, but the largest friction sat at checkout start on mobile traffic after a shipping-message change. Focusing on the right step fixed the roadmap immediately.

Combine funnel and speed data

Do not analyze CRO in isolation.

Add weekly technical metrics to the same funnel report:

  • Product detail LCP p75
  • Collection INP p75
  • Mobile CLS p75

When funnel and performance are read together, prioritization becomes clearer and faster.

Test prioritization model

Use a simple score:

Priority Score = Impact Potential x Affected Traffic x Implementation Speed

  • Impact Potential: revenue exposure of the step
  • Affected Traffic: session volume influenced
  • Implementation Speed: delivery and QA effort

This prevents teams from over-investing in interesting but low-leverage experiments.

Laptop with code and analytics representing Shopify checkout friction analysis.

14-day action sprint

  1. Days 1-2: validate funnel events and definitions.
  2. Days 3-5: inspect weakest stage with qualitative evidence.
  3. Days 6-10: launch two high-priority tests.
  4. Days 11-14: evaluate outcomes and set next sprint.

EcomToolkit’s view

The fastest way to improve Shopify conversion is not fixing everything. It is fixing the biggest loss step first.

Pair this with conversion test prioritization and Shopify collection filters SEO for stronger discovery-to-checkout flow. For project support, use About.

More from the archive.